"Cirene" <ci****@nowhere.comwrote in message news:%2****************@TK2MSFTNGP02.phx.gbl...
All my SQLDataSources reference the "ConnectionString" in my web.config. Everything works on my dev machine.
When I uploaded everything to the server the db stuff would NOT work until I added a "<remove name="LocalSqlServer"/>"
and "<add name=LocalSqlServer" connectionString="......" to the web.config.
Why is this?
I don't even refer to "LocalSqlServer" in my project!
